YOUTH DEVELOPMENT SESSION


(MASANTOL HIGH SCHOOL)
Masantol High School envisions its students to be developed holistically and be a
good citizen of this nation, hence in materializing this vision our school is tied-up with
different institutions, both government and non-government. One of these institutions is the
Department of Social Welfare and Development (DSWD) which aims to aid the students to
be honed well in their physical, emotional, social and spiritual aspects.
Youth Development Session (YDS) is one of the programs of the DSWD which
targets its Pantawid Pamilyang Pilipino Program (4P’s) beneficiaries aged, specifically the
grade 7 students to attend the eleven (11) sessions which will be held monthly, from June to
December. Each session will help them to discover themselves fully, unleash what they have
within and be aware of the things that are happening in the society, thus each session has its
module to be conducted by a teacher facilitator.

SESSION 1: ORIENTATION

Before the full implementation of the program, it is a must that the students must
be aware of what the program is all about. This orientation gives also the opportunity for
the 4p’s members to know their co-members that sooner will be their group mates for
each session.
It is very important that each participant is present in the orientation, as it serves as
their guidance on the sessions that they will attend in the next months.

SESSION 2: CHANGE: METAMORPHOSIS OF A PERSON

The title of the 1st module simply indicates the changes that a person would
experience as he/she grows old, it may be seen on the different aspects of a single person
that would definitely affect others. From the word metamorphosis, it solely depicts the
life of a butterfly, from a simple worm to a beautiful, full-blown and strong butterfly. Just
like the life of a person, as we grow old, we are also becoming a greater and better person
because of the challenges and different experiences that God has given us.

SESSION 3: YOUR CHANGING BODY

On the 2nd module, it focuses on the different changes that are happening on the
body of an adolescent. This module helps the students to understand the normality of the
changes that they are experiencing. It also teaches them on how to deal with these
changes, wherein part of it is having a proper hygiene.

SESSION 4: THE CHANGING MINDS

If the 2nd module is all about the changes in the body of a person, the 3 rd module
talks about the changes in the minds of an adolescent. Part of growing up is maturity, and
it is not only manifested and seen in the body of a person, but also with the disposition,
thinking and mentality of a person, and so this module helps the students understand and
accept these changes. It also includes the decision making of an adolescent which is very
helpful for them, especially in dealing with problems.

SESSION 5: BODY IMAGE AND HEALTHY LIFESTYLE

In this session, an adolescent is taught on having a good body image by having a


healthy lifestyle. Through this session, the students were able to know the different tips
on how to maintain a good body image as well as on having a healthy lifestyle that
includes healthy food, balanced diet, exercise and discipline on the body.

SESSION 6: YOUR CHANGING EMOTIONS

One of the compositions of a person that makes him special and different from
other living creatures created by God, is the emotions that we have and through this
module, students discover that as we grow, most likely experience mood swings and this
is part of the changing emotions that an adolescent might also experience, and this
module helps the students know and understand the possible reasons for these changes.

SESSION 7: EXPRESSING YOUR EMOTIONS

Knowing the fact that our emotions change as we get older, it is also a need that
we express our emotions. In this module, students are taught on how to properly express
our emotions. With this, it is also one way of having a smooth interpersonal relationship
with others, because aside from expressing our emotions, it is a must that we also know
how to control and manage our emotions as well, and that’s the start of conflict-free self
and environment.

SESSION 8: CHANGING ROLES AND EXPECTATIONS

Since adolescence period is the time of many changes, this module helps the
students to understand and accept the changes in their roles as a child, friend, student and
person, because of these changes, this module also explains the expectations being set to
them as they become an adolescent. In this module, students learn that whatever changes
happen to them is just normal and part of growing up.

SESSION 9: DEFINING YOUR IDENTITY

Upon knowing the changes and things they have to learn as an adolescent, this
module speaks about the definition of identity, since nowadays, students are not aware of
their real selves that they need to focus with to achieve their identity.

SESSION 10: APPRECIATING YOUR SELF-WORTH

This module is all about the components of self-worth. It discusses the great
advantages of knowing and appreciating self and one’s worth. Through this module,
students are enlightened on the things they will benefit once they know and appreciate
their worth. It also includes the goodness of knowing your self-worth different situations
around them, since self-worth is one factor in achieving a good relationship with others.

SESSION 11: DISCOVERING YOUR DESTINY


Finally, after knowing the roles, changes, identity and challenges that an
adolescent might encounter, this module explains the relationship of all the modules in
order for them to discover their destiny. This destiny is their future. And the future is
them!
